The twin influencers lost their dad to cancer earlier this year and revealed this weekend to fans that they got special matching rings made to remember him.
“Gray and I got really special matching rings,” Ethan started to explain on his Instagram. “If you swipe to right you’ll see the ring our dad used to wear and wanted to pass down to us. The ring has been in the family for a long time and was passed down to my dad by his grandfather.”
He continued that their dad “wanted to pass it down to his son but we accidentally split into 2 people and there is only one ring.”
“Thank you so much to @al_jeweler for creating these custom rings for us to help carry on our dads legacy. We plan to wear these rings forever and maybe one day pass them onto our kids:)”

The Dolan Twins are BACK after a month long hiatus!
The guys – Ethan and Grayson – did something very unique and fun for their latest video – they got their bodies painted.
The twins enlisted the help of Jeffree Star and Lipsticknick, as well as professional body painters George Troester and Sasha Glasser, to get Louis Vuitton outfits painted onto them.
After the guys’ outfits were complete, they went out in public to see if anyone would notice. They stopped by Target to pick up umbrellas, and walked down Rodeo Drive in Beverly Hills where they ended up at the Louis Vuitton Store.
JJJ hates that Ethan and Grayson Dolan even had to say this.
The two digital influencers both posted about fans showing up at their father’s funeral services and expressed how it was not appreciated.
“We want this ceremony to be an opportunity for the people who had a close connection with my Dad to say goodbye and pay their respects,” Grayson shared. “We appreciate all of our fans so so much. Please respect My father Sean, Ethan, my family, and me send your love through social media only!”
He adds, “Your kind posts about my Dad have been heartwarming. Thank you all. Again, please do not show up to his wake, funeral, or any of his services.”
Remember that Ethan and Grayson just lost their father, and it’s an extremely difficult time for them. Showing up at his services is not the way to be there for them.
